Regular biography

Pavan P Ramdya is an Associate Professor at École Polytechnique Fédérale de Lausanne (EPFL), affiliated with the Department of BIO. His research focuses on neuroscience, behavior, neuroengineering, and synthetic neurobiology. Ramdya's work utilizes genetics, microscopy, modeling, and quantitative behavioral analysis to explore how the brain functions. He is the director of the Doctoral Program in Neuroscience at EPFL and teaches courses such as 'Controlling Behavior in Animals and Robots.' His research has been published in prestigious journals including Nature and Nature Communications.

Scholar-generated biography

Pavan Ramdya is a researcher at the Swiss Federal Institute of Technology (EPFL) specializing in neuroscience, behavior, robotics, and evolution. His work explores the neural mechanisms underlying behavior, focusing on how sensory inputs and neural circuits drive complex actions in organisms like Drosophila. Ramdya integrates computational and experimental approaches to study the neuromechanics of locomotion, the evolution of olfactory systems, and the role of neural circuits in group behavior. His research also bridges biology and robotics, aiming to develop models of embodied sensorimotor control. By combining deep learning techniques with neurogenetic tools, he investigates how neural activity translates into behavior across species.
